summaryrefslogtreecommitdiffstats
path: root/src
Commit message (Collapse)AuthorAgeFilesLines
* bluetooth: rename sco to hsp also for the userLennart Poettering2009-04-101-3/+3
|
* core: add a seperate fixed_latency field for sinks/sources with fixed latencyLennart Poettering2009-04-107-28/+67
|
* core: memory leak, fix ref counting when moving streamsLennart Poettering2009-04-104-10/+38
|
* dbus: memory leak, actually free dbus wrapperLennart Poettering2009-04-101-1/+2
|
* dbus: drop pa_ prefix from static symbolLennart Poettering2009-04-101-7/+2
|
* protocol-native: downgrade message if we receive pcm block for dead streamLennart Poettering2009-04-101-1/+1
|
* protocol-native: print underrun message only once for each underrunLennart Poettering2009-04-101-1/+2
|
* socket-server: memory leak, free machine id after useLennart Poettering2009-04-101-0/+1
|
* dbus: memory leak, free pending callsLennart Poettering2009-04-101-2/+4
|
* dbus: memory leak, free server id after useLennart Poettering2009-04-101-1/+4
|
* bluetooth: memory leak, actually free discovery struct itselfLennart Poettering2009-04-101-0/+2
|
* interpol-test: make it easier to test corking only optionallyLennart Poettering2009-04-101-2/+13
|
* bluetooth: make sure to set max_requestLennart Poettering2009-04-081-2/+30
|
* introduce relative_volume field in sink_input and make use of it on sink ↵Lennart Poettering2009-04-084-46/+82
| | | | flat volume change
* when calculating volume from dB use ceil()Lennart Poettering2009-04-081-2/+2
|
* print smallest attenuation/sampleLennart Poettering2009-04-081-0/+3
|
* update documentation regarding stream timing a bitLennart Poettering2009-04-071-21/+49
|
* after propagating a sink volume change to the sink inputs recalculate their ↵Lennart Poettering2009-04-072-25/+55
| | | | soft volumes
* we need to make our multiplications with linear valuesLennart Poettering2009-04-071-10/+10
|
* reduce number of conversions to/from linear volumesLennart Poettering2009-04-071-2/+13
|
* compare with doubles, not integerLennart Poettering2009-04-071-2/+2
|
* If the sink volume is lowered to 0 and then increased again, make sure all ↵Lennart Poettering2009-04-071-2/+6
| | | | stream volumes follow instead of staying at 0
* make use of SO_TIMESTAMP timestamp for accuracy and leave smoother paused ↵Lennart Poettering2009-04-073-11/+62
| | | | until we have data
* mark null sink as support dynamic latencyLennart Poettering2009-04-071-1/+1
|
* adjust max_rewind/max_request whenever the latency changesLennart Poettering2009-04-071-0/+5
|
* send the source latency based on the MTU sizeLennart Poettering2009-04-071-3/+3
|
* add suspend_within_thread() callbacks to pa_sink_input/pa_source_outputLennart Poettering2009-04-076-3/+44
|
* enable debugging output based on if DEBUG_DATA macro is setLennart Poettering2009-04-071-6/+18
|
* make sure we don't apply sampling rate fixes that bring the sampling freq > ↵Lennart Poettering2009-04-061-11/+14
| | | | | | PA_RATE_MAX Fixes #525
* Make sure we don't get stuck when prebuf is too highLennart Poettering2009-04-062-32/+29
| | | | | | | | If prebuf is greater than tlength minus minreq we might end up waiting for the buffer to fill up further however without ever asking for more data from the client since less minreq bytes might be missing. This fixes bug #440
* extend documentation for pa_stream_cork() a bitLennart Poettering2009-04-061-1/+10
|
* properly handle interpolation when queried x is left of last data positionLennart Poettering2009-04-061-1/+17
|
* don't fail device reservation if the D-Bus connection is deadLennart Poettering2009-04-061-2/+9
|
* be a bit more verbose about the busses we are connected toLennart Poettering2009-04-061-0/+7
|
* make sure we keep a reference of the bus connection during the whole runtime ↵Lennart Poettering2009-04-062-11/+30
| | | | if we manage to acquire the bus name
* Merge branch 'master' of ssh://rootserver/home/lennart/git/public/pulseaudioLennart Poettering2009-04-0525-47/+91
|\
| * initialize sound cards only after the 'control' object appearedLennart Poettering2009-04-041-5/+25
| |
| * increase log buffer furtherLennart Poettering2009-04-041-1/+1
| |
| * refuse to initialize on modem devicesLennart Poettering2009-04-044-0/+24
| |
| * various spelling fixesMaarten Bosmans2009-04-0421-37/+37
| |
| * Merge branch 'master' of ssh://rootserver/home/lennart/git/public/pulseaudioLennart Poettering2009-04-039-45/+59
| |\
| * | downgrade a few messagesLennart Poettering2009-04-032-4/+4
| | |
* | | make it easy to disable interpolation in the interpolation test toolLennart Poettering2009-04-051-2/+22
| | |
* | | Fix a couple of races in native protocolLennart Poettering2009-04-051-42/+97
| | | | | | | | | | | | | | | | | | | | | | | | | | | Also make sure we account for recording memblock that are currently 'on the fly' between the main and the IO thread. Also makes a couple of timing calls that were done in different calls in a single inter-thread call. That way there is a better guarantee that they match up.
* | | don't try to outsmart the transportLennart Poettering2009-04-051-8/+0
| | |
* | | introduce pa_{sink|source}_get_latency_within_thread()Lennart Poettering2009-04-054-0/+55
| | |
* | | Modify smoothing code to make cubic interpolation optional and allow 'quick ↵Lennart Poettering2009-04-0512-43/+136
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| fixups' on resuming The primary reason for this change is to allow time graphs that do not go through the origin and hence smoothing starting from the origin is not desired. This change will allow passing time data into the smoother while paused and then abruptly use that data without smoothing using the 'quick fixup' flag when resuming. Primary use case is allowing recording time graphs where the data recorded originates from a time before the stream was created. The resulting graft will be shifted and should not be smoothened to go through the origin.
* | | plot the difference between system and sound card timeLennart Poettering2009-04-011-1/+2
| | |
* | | properly account for seeks in the requested_bytes counterLennart Poettering2009-04-0111-50/+55
| |/ |/|
* | use machine id instead of hostname to identify local connectionsLennart Poettering2009-04-013-17/+23
| |